Local Housing Facts for Adair County

  • ·Median home value: $146,691 (adjusted for current market conditions)
  • ·Est. property taxes: $577/yr — pre-loaded from county assessment data
  • ·Homeowners insurance (HO-3): $864/yr — based on local per-$1K premium rates
  • ·Energy utilities: $2,400/yr — sourced from DOE LEAD survey data
  • ·Flood insurance: optional — toggled off by default, estimate based on FEMA risk profile

Frequently Asked Questions

How much are property taxes in Adair County?

Based on the local median home value, estimated real estate property taxes in Adair County are around $577 per year.

What is the average home price in Adair County?

The median home value in Adair County is currently estimated at $146,691.

How much does homeowners insurance cost in Adair County?

For a median priced home, homeowners insurance in Adair County averages around $864 annually.

What is the true total cost of owning a home in Adair County?

True homeownership costs go beyond principal and interest. In Adair County, a typical homeowner with a median-priced home of $146,691 can expect to pay roughly $577/yr in property taxes, $864/yr for homeowners insurance, and $2,400/yr in energy utilities. That adds approximately $320 per month in ongoing costs on top of your mortgage payment. Use our calculator above to model your exact all-in monthly cost.
